FACTS
-
Childhood T2DM (Type 2 Diabetes) is on the rise.
-
Childhood T2DM is a more aggressive disease than adult onset T2DM.
-
There is a higher incidence of Diabetes complications (vascular disease, kidney disease, stroke, heart disease, eye disease) and at an earlier age than adult onset T2DM
-
30% of children with pre diabetes will develop T2DM within 5 years without intervention
-
Statistics project that children born in 2000; 30% of boys and 40% of girls will develop T2DM.
-
Obesity and a sedentary lifestyle are large contributing factors to developing pre diabetes.
-
1 out of 3 children in the US are overweight (BMI>85%tile).
-
Intensive lifestyle intervention can reduce the risk of developing T2DM by 58%.
